Steel wire ropes are critical components across multiple industries, including construction, mining, oil and gas, shipping, and transportation. Their durability, tensile strength, and resistance to environmental stressors make them essential for heavy lifting, mooring, and material handling operations worldwide. The market’s strategic relevance is underscored by global infrastructure expansion, industrial modernization, and the growth of renewable energy sectors such as wind power, which heavily rely on high-strength wire ropes for turbine erection and maintenance. Technological advancements in rope manufacturing, such as improved galvanization, multi-strand designs, and corrosion-resistant coatings, are enhancing product longevity and operational safety, creating a compelling value proposition for end-users. Market Segmentation And Forecast Scope The Steel Wire Rope Market can be segmented across multiple dimensions to capture both industrial usage and geographic penetration. Here is a structured breakdown: By Product Type Regular Steel Wire Ropes : Conventional steel ropes used across construction, shipping, and general material handling. Accounts for roughly 42% of the market in 2024 . Specialty Steel Wire Ropes : High-strength, corrosion-resistant, and multi-strand ropes designed for heavy-duty applications like mining, offshore oil rigs, and wind turbines. These are the fastest-growing segment due to technological improvements. By Construction Type 6x19 and 6x37 Constructions : Standard constructions for general lifting and hoisting operations. 8x19 and 8x36 Constructions : Used in specialized applications requiring higher flexibility and fatigue resistance. Other Multi-Strand Constructions : Includes compacted strand ropes for offshore and high-load applications. By End User Construction and Infrastructure : Major consumer of wire ropes for cranes, elevators, and bridges. Mining and Quarrying : Uses wire ropes for hoists, draglines, and cable systems in deep and open-pit mines. Oil & Gas and Offshore Platforms : Specialty ropes are used for mooring, drilling, and rig operations. Marine and Shipping : Ropes for mooring, winching, and cargo handling. Renewable Energy (Wind and Hydro) : Growing segment for turbine erection and dam maintenance. Construction and mining dominate volume, but renewable energy is rapidly gaining share. Market Trends And Innovation Landscape The Steel Wire Rope Market is evolving rapidly as industries demand higher performance, longer lifespan, and greater safety in their operations. Over the past few years, innovation has become a key differentiator, moving beyond traditional steel wire ropes to technologically enhanced solutions that cater to specific industrial requirements. Advanced Materials and Coatings : Manufacturers are increasingly adopting high-tensile and alloyed steels to improve strength-to-weight ratios. Corrosion-resistant coatings, such as zinc- aluminum alloys and polymer-based wraps, extend rope life, especially in marine, offshore, and mining environments. Expert insight: Companies investing in proprietary coating technologies report a reduction in rope replacement cycles by up to 20%, lowering operational costs significantly. Multi-Strand and Compact Strand Constructions : Traditional rope constructions are being replaced with multi-strand, compacted designs that enhance flexibility, fatigue resistance, and load distribution. These ropes are particularly useful in high-cycle applications such as crane operations, mining hoists, and elevator systems. Use-case highlight: In a Southeast Asian port, compact strand ropes enabled higher lifting speeds while reducing maintenance downtime. Digital Integration and Monitoring : IoT -enabled rope monitoring systems are emerging, allowing real-time tracking of tension, wear, and fatigue. This digital shift enables predictive maintenance, reducing unscheduled downtime and improving workplace safety. OEMs are integrating sensors within rope sheaths or end fittings, providing data analytics platforms that forecast rope replacement and optimize inventory. Sustainability and Lifecycle Management : Environmental considerations are becoming central to product development. Manufacturers are exploring recyclable materials and environmentally friendly lubricants to meet stricter global regulations. Additionally, lifecycle tracking programs are helping industrial buyers monitor rope performance, minimize waste, and plan procurement more effectively. AI and Simulation in Design : Advanced computational models and AI-assisted simulations are being used to predict rope behavior under various stress conditions. These technologies support the creation of ropes tailored for extreme applications, such as deepwater oil rigs or high-altitude construction projects. Expert insight: Simulation-driven designs reduce failure rates in high-risk sectors by anticipating fatigue and wear under operational loads. Collaborations and Strategic Partnerships : There’s a growing trend of OEMs partnering with end-users, research institutions, and technology providers. These collaborations focus on co-developing specialized ropes for offshore wind farms, heavy-lifting cranes, and mining operations. Such partnerships accelerate innovation cycles and enable faster deployment of tailored solutions. End-User Dynamics And Use Case The Steel Wire Rope Market caters to a diverse set of end users, each with specific requirements based on operational needs, load capacities, and safety standards. Understanding end-user dynamics is critical for manufacturers to design appropriate products and service models. Construction and Infrastructure High-volume usage in cranes, elevators, bridges, and high-rise buildings. Demand for durable ropes with high tensile strength and flexibility. Preference for ropes with longer service life and minimal maintenance. Mining and Quarrying Critical for hoists, draglines, and cable systems in underground and open-pit mines. Focus on fatigue-resistant, corrosion-protected ropes due to harsh environments. Safety and reliability are non-negotiable due to high-risk operations. Oil & Gas and Offshore Platforms Used for mooring, lifting, and drilling operations. Specialty ropes with high corrosion resistance and high load-bearing capacity are preferred. Adoption of monitoring systems for predictive maintenance is growing. Marine and Shipping Wire ropes for mooring, winching, and cargo handling. Need for corrosion-resistant and flexible constructions suitable for wet environments. Renewable Energy (Wind and Hydro) Steel wire ropes used in turbine erection, maintenance, and hydro plant operations. Demand for high-performance ropes that ensure safety and reduce downtime. Use Case Highlight : A leading wind energy developer in South Korea faced challenges during offshore turbine installation due to rope fatigue and corrosion in saltwater conditions. The project deployed high-strength, multi-strand, corrosion-resistant steel wire ropes equipped with tension monitoring sensors. Result: The installation process accelerated by 25%, rope replacement cycles reduced by 30%, and predictive maintenance alerts prevented unexpected downtime, saving significant operational costs.
